The ideal Best LCD monitor exit depends heavily on your specific application. Consider these factors:
For detailed analysis and multitasking, larger screens (27 inches and above) with high resolutions (4K or higher) provide ample workspace. Smaller, high-resolution displays might be better suited for portability or situations where desk space is limited. The optimal screen size often depends on the distance between you and the screen.
This is crucial for dynamic applications. Lower response times (e.g., 1ms or less) minimize motion blur and ghosting, vital for real-time monitoring and fast-paced trading. Look for monitors specifically designed for gaming or professional applications if speed is paramount.
Professionals in fields requiring precise color representation (e.g., graphic design, video editing) need monitors with high color accuracy, measured by Delta-E values. Lower Delta-E values indicate better accuracy.
We've compiled a list of top-performing LCD monitors, categorized for different professional applications:
Monitor Model | Screen Size | Resolution | Response Time | Features |
---|---|---|---|---|
Dell UltraSharp U2723QE | 27-inch | 4K (3840 x 2160) | 5ms | USB-C, HDR, IPS panel |
ASUS ProArt PA279CV | 27-inch | 4K (3840 x 2160) | 5ms | Calibrated colors, HDR, IPS panel |
LG 27GN950-B | 27-inch | 4K (3840 x 2160) | 1ms | Nano-IPS, HDR, high refresh rate |
Note: Specifications may vary. Check manufacturer websites for the most up-to-date information.
